Miami Rgnl sits in Miami, Oklahoma. Field elevation is 806.4 ft MSL. The airport has one asphalt runway, 17/35, at 5,020 ft. There is no control tower. Use CTAF 122.8 for traffic calls. No ILS approaches are published here.
Pattern altitude is not published. Use the standard 1,000 ft AGL pattern unless local procedures or the current Chart Supplement say otherwise. The airport uses 122.8 for both CTAF and UNICOM. Lighting is available from dusk to dawn. Runway 17 has an omni-directional approach lighting system. Runway 35 has runway end identifier lights. Medium intensity runway lights are installed on both ends.
Miami Airport is on the field. It carries 100LL and Jet A. 100LL is available 24 hours with a credit card. The airport is closed on city holidays. For clearance delivery, contact Kansas City Center.
